Seton Hall University
South Orange, New Jersey

Out of the 1 schools in the Best Value Education/Teaching of Individuals in Secondary Special Education Programs Schools in New Jersey that were part of this year’s ranking, Seton Hall University landed the #1 spot on the list. This medium-sized school is located in South Orange, New Jersey, and it awarded 3 ’s education/teaching of individuals in secondary special education programs degrees in 2020-2021.

Seton Hall also took the #1 spot in our “Best Education/Teaching of Individuals in Secondary Special Education Programs Schools in New Jersey” ranking. It costs about $32,634 for New Jersey Education/Teaching of Individuals in Secondary Special Education Programs students per year to attend Seton Hall University.

The undergrad student loan default rate at the school is 3.6%, which is quite low when compared to the national default rate of 10.1%.
